Trending Colours in Pakistani Suits UK This Year

Colour selection plays a key role in defining fashion appeal. This year, Pakistani suits UK trends highlight both soft pastel tones and bold traditional shades.

Soft pastel shades for subtle elegance

Lavender, mint green, powder blue, and blush pink dominate seasonal collections. These colours are widely used in summer-friendly Pakistani suits UK designs due to their light and refreshing appearance.

Deep and royal tones for formal wear

Emerald green, maroon, navy blue, and deep burgundy remain popular for festive and formal occasions. These shades enhance embroidered detailing and give Pakistani suits UK a luxurious appearance.

Neutral tones for everyday styling

Beige, ivory, and soft grey are frequently chosen for minimalistic fashion preferences. These tones provide a balanced and modern aesthetic suitable for daily wear.

Choosing Fabrics for Pakistani Suits UK

Fabric selection plays a vital role in comfort, durability, and style presentation.

Cotton and lawn for everyday comfort

These fabrics are widely used due to their softness and suitability for daily wear. Pakistani suits UK made from cotton provide ease of movement and comfort.

Silk and chiffon for formal elegance

Silk and chiffon fabrics are preferred for weddings and evening events. These materials enhance embroidery work and give a luxurious finish.

Velvet for winter fashion

Velvet is commonly used in winter collections, offering warmth and a rich texture that enhances formal Pakistani suits UK designs.
